-Xilinx XADC device driver
-
-This binding document describes the bindings for the Xilinx 7 Series XADC as well
-as the UltraScale/UltraScale+ System Monitor.
-
-The Xilinx XADC is an ADC that can be found in the Series 7 FPGAs from Xilinx.
-The XADC has a DRP interface for communication. Currently two different
-frontends for the DRP interface exist. One that is only available on the ZYNQ
-family as a hardmacro in the SoC portion of the ZYNQ. The other one is available
-on all series 7 platforms and is a softmacro with a AXI interface. This binding
-document describes the bindings for both of them since the bindings are very
-similar.
-
-The Xilinx System Monitor is an ADC that is found in the UltraScale and
-UltraScale+ FPGAs from Xilinx. The System Monitor provides a DRP interface for
-communication. Xilinx provides a standard IP core that can be used to access the
-System Monitor through an AXI interface in the FPGA fabric. This IP core is
-called the Xilinx System Management Wizard. This document describes the bindings
-for this IP.
-
-Required properties:
- - compatible: Should be one of
- * "xlnx,zynq-xadc-1.00.a": When using the ZYNQ device
- configuration interface to interface to the XADC hardmacro.
- * "xlnx,axi-xadc-1.00.a": When using the axi-xadc pcore to
- interface to the XADC hardmacro.
- * "xlnx,system-management-wiz-1.3": When using the
- Xilinx System Management Wizard fabric IP core to access the
- UltraScale and UltraScale+ System Monitor.
- - reg: Address and length of the register set for the device
- - interrupts: Interrupt for the XADC control interface.
- - clocks: When using the ZYNQ this must be the ZYNQ PCAP clock,
- when using the axi-xadc or the axi-system-management-wizard this must be
- the clock that provides the clock to the AXI bus interface of the core.
-
-Optional properties:
- - xlnx,external-mux:
- * "none": No external multiplexer is used, this is the default
- if the property is omitted.
- * "single": External multiplexer mode is used with one
- multiplexer.
- * "dual": External multiplexer mode is used with two
- multiplexers for simultaneous sampling.
- - xlnx,external-mux-channel: Configures which pair of pins is used to
- sample data in external mux mode.
- Valid values for single external multiplexer mode are:
- 0: VP/VN
- 1: VAUXP[0]/VAUXN[0]
- 2: VAUXP[1]/VAUXN[1]
- ...
- 16: VAUXP[15]/VAUXN[15]
- Valid values for dual external multiplexer mode are:
- 1: VAUXP[0]/VAUXN[0] - VAUXP[8]/VAUXN[8]
- 2: VAUXP[1]/VAUXN[1] - VAUXP[9]/VAUXN[9]
- ...
- 8: VAUXP[7]/VAUXN[7] - VAUXP[15]/VAUXN[15]
-
- This property needs to be present if the device is configured for
- external multiplexer mode (either single or dual). If the device is
- not using external multiplexer mode the property is ignored.
- - xnlx,channels: List of external channels that are connected to the ADC
- Required properties:
- * #address-cells: Should be 1.
- * #size-cells: Should be 0.
-
- The child nodes of this node represent the external channels which are
- connected to the ADC. If the property is no present no external
- channels will be assumed to be connected.
-
- Each child node represents one channel and has the following
- properties:
- Required properties:
- * reg: Pair of pins the channel is connected to.
- 0: VP/VN
- 1: VAUXP[0]/VAUXN[0]
- 2: VAUXP[1]/VAUXN[1]
- ...
- 16: VAUXP[15]/VAUXN[15]
- Note each channel number should only be used at most
- once.
- Optional properties:
- * xlnx,bipolar: If set the channel is used in bipolar
- mode.
-
